CollegeHOF=William Levi Johnson, Sr. (born
September 14 ,1926 inTyler, Texas ), known as Bill "Tiger" Johnson, was a professional football player and coach. He was a football star forTyler Junior College and graduated fromStephen F. Austin State University . [http://www.mccombs.utexas.edu/news/profiles/johnson.asp] He played center for theSan Francisco 49ers from 1948 to 1956.He was line coach for the
Cincinnati Bengals in 1976, when head coachPaul Brown retired and named Tiger as his successor. Tiger won 18 and lost 15, but resigned five games into the 1978 season after starting 0-5. He retired as the Bengals tight ends coach in 1990.He is the father of
William R. Johnson , president,CEO and chairman of H. J. Heinz.External links
